Diversification Strengthens the Mining Story
Mining companies with exposure to multiple commodities are increasingly viewed through their ability to balance changing market conditions.
Rio Tinto's portfolio spans iron ore, copper, aluminium and other resources, providing diversification across different commodity cycles. This broad asset base highlights the importance of maintaining operational consistency while responding to evolving global demand.
Rather than relying on a single commodity, diversified operations allow the company to adapt more effectively to shifting industry conditions.
Iron Ore and Copper Stay in Focus
Iron ore remains an important contributor to Australia's mining industry, while copper continues gaining attention because of its role in infrastructure and electrification.
Maintaining reliable shipments, supporting production growth and advancing development projects have become key priorities for diversified miners. These activities help strengthen operational performance while supporting long-term business objectives.
For Rio Tinto, balancing mature iron ore operations with expanding copper opportunities remains an important part of its overall strategy.
